After how long does oxytocin start working intramuscularly in cats? - briefly
Oxytocin, when administered intramuscularly to cats, typically begins to exert its effects within approximately 5 to 30 minutes. The exact onset can vary based on individual physiological factors and the specific formulation used.
After how long does oxytocin start working intramuscularly in cats? - in detail
Oxytocin is a hormone frequently used in veterinary medicine to stimulate uterine contractions and aid in parturition. When administered intramuscularly to cats, the onset of action can vary based on several factors, including the individual cat's metabolism, the specific formulation of the oxytocin used, and the dosage administered. Generally, oxytocin begins to exert its effects within a relatively short period after intramuscular injection.
The pharmacokinetics of oxytocin in cats indicate that it is rapidly absorbed into the bloodstream following intramuscular administration. Studies have shown that peak plasma concentrations of oxytocin are typically achieved within 10 to 30 minutes post-injection. This rapid absorption is crucial for its effectiveness in inducing uterine contractions during labor or for other therapeutic purposes.
Several factors can influence the timing and effectiveness of oxytocin. These include the cat's overall health, hydration status, and any concurrent medications that might affect absorption or metabolism. Additionally, the specific formulation of oxytocin, such as whether it is a synthetic or natural form, can impact the speed and duration of its action. Veterinarians often consider these variables when determining the appropriate dosage and administration schedule for individual patients.
It is essential to monitor the cat closely after oxytocin administration to ensure the desired effects are achieved without adverse reactions. Common side effects, though rare, can include excessive uterine contractions, which may lead to fetal distress or other complications. Therefore, veterinarians typically recommend frequent checks on the cat's vital signs and uterine activity following oxytocin injection.
In summary, oxytocin administered intramuscularly to cats generally starts working within 10 to 30 minutes, depending on individual factors and the specific formulation used. Close monitoring and careful consideration of the cat's health status are crucial for optimizing the benefits of oxytocin while minimizing potential risks.
